哥尼斯堡七桥问题讲解
哥尼斯堡七桥问题与一笔画课件

在18世纪,人们开始对图论进行 研究,探索图的结构和性质,其 中哥尼斯堡七桥问题成为了图论 研究的重要问题之一。
哥尼斯堡七桥问题的起源
哥尼斯堡七桥问题起源于18世纪初,当时有一位名叫欧拉的 人,他是一位数学家和工程师,对图论进行了深入研究。
欧拉在研究哥尼斯堡的桥梁和河流时,提出了一个问题:是 否存在一条路径,能够遍历哥尼斯堡的所有桥梁,每座桥只 过一次?这就是著名的哥尼斯堡七桥问题。
哥尼斯堡七桥问题对一笔画问题的影响
哥尼斯堡七桥问题的解决推动了数学领域的发展,它证明了不存在一条遍历七座 桥的路径,每座桥只过一次,最后回到开始的地方。
这个问题的解决对于一笔画问题的研究具有重要意义,它揭示了一笔画问题的复 杂性和多样性,也促使数学家们深入研究一笔画问题的性质和规律。
一笔画问题在哥尼斯堡七桥问题中的应用
哥尼斯堡七桥问题是一笔画问题的经典案例,它探讨的是从哥尼斯堡的一个地方开 始,能否遍历城市的七座桥,每座桥只过一次,最后回到开始的地方。
一笔画问题则是一个更广泛的几何问题,研究的是在一个连通图上,是否存在一条 路径能够遍历所有的边,每条边只过一次。
哥尼斯堡七桥问题实际上是几何图形的一笔画问题,它为后续一笔画问题的研究提 供了基础。
哥尼斯堡七桥问题的历史意义
哥尼斯堡七桥问题的解决标志着图论 的诞生,成为图论发展史上的一个里 程碑。
该问题的解决为后续的图论研究提供 了基础和指导,推动了数学和图论的 发展。
02 一笔画问题概述
一笔画问题的定义
一笔画问题,也称为欧拉路径问题,是图论中的一个经典 问题。它主要探讨的是在一个给定的图形中,是否存在一 条路径,使得这条路径能够遍历图形的每一条边且只遍历 一次。
地图导航
世界数学难题——哥尼斯堡七桥问题

世界数学难题——哥尼斯堡七桥问题18世纪时,欧洲有一个风景秀丽的小城哥尼斯堡(今俄罗斯加里宁格勒),那里的普莱格尔河上有七座桥。
将河中的两个岛和河岸连结,城中的居民经常沿河过桥散步,于是提出了一个问题:一个人怎样才能一次走遍七座桥,每座桥只走过一次,最后回到出发点?大家都试图找出问题的答案,但是谁也解决不了这个问题。
这就是哥尼斯堡七桥问题,一个著名的图论问题。
1727年在欧拉20岁的时候,被俄国请去在圣彼得堡(原列宁格勒)的科学院做研究。
他的德国朋友告诉了他这个曾经令许多人困惑的问题。
欧拉并没有跑到哥尼斯堡去走走。
他把这个难题化成了这样的问题来看:把二岸和小岛缩成一点,桥化为边,于是“七桥问题”就等价于下图中所画图形的一笔画问题了,这个图如果能够一笔画成的话,对应的“七桥问题”也就解决了。
经过研究,欧拉发现了一笔画的规律。
他认为,能一笔画的图形必须是连通图。
连通图就是指一个图形各部分总是有边相连的,这道题中的图就是连通图。
但是,不是所有的连通图都可以一笔画的。
能否一笔画是由图的奇、偶点的数目来决定的。
那么什么叫奇、偶点呢?与奇数(单数)条边相连的点叫做奇点;与偶数(双数)条边相连的点叫做偶点。
如下图中的①、④为奇点,②、③为偶点。
1.凡是由偶点组成的连通图,一定可以一笔画成。
画时可以把任一偶点为起点,最后一定能以这个点为终点画完此图。
例如下图都是偶点,画的线路可以是:①→③→⑤→⑦→②→④→⑥→⑦→①2.凡是只有两个奇点的连通图(其余都为偶点),一定可以一笔画成。
画时必须把一个奇点为起点,另一个奇点终点。
例如下图的线路是:①→②→③→①→④3.其他情况的图都不能一笔画出。
格尼斯堡七桥问题解法

格尼斯堡七桥问题解法一、问题背景格尼斯堡七桥问题,是欧拉在1735年提出的一个著名的数学难题。
该问题描述为:有一座连通的城市,其中包含七座桥,如何从任意一个地方出发,经过每座桥恰好一次,最终回到原地。
二、传统解法1.暴力搜索最简单直观的方法是暴力搜索。
遍历所有可能情况,判断是否符合条件。
但是由于状态空间巨大(7个节点有51840种排列方式),这种方法不可行。
2.欧拉回路算法欧拉回路算法是解决格尼斯堡七桥问题最常用的方法之一。
它基于欧拉定理:如果一个图中所有顶点度数均为偶数,则该图存在欧拉回路。
通过构建图模型,并计算每个节点的度数,可以判断是否存在欧拉回路。
如果存在,则可以通过遍历欧拉回路来解决问题。
但是,在实际应用中,并不是所有图都存在欧拉回路。
因此,这种方法并不能完全解决格尼斯堡七桥问题。
三、新解法1.图论与拓扑学结合将图论和拓扑学结合使用,可以更好地解决格尼斯堡七桥问题。
首先,将城市中的桥和岛屿抽象成节点,将桥连接岛屿的关系抽象成边。
然后,通过计算每个节点的度数,可以判断是否存在欧拉通路。
如果存在欧拉通路,则可以通过遍历欧拉通路来解决问题。
但是,在实际应用中,并不是所有图都存在欧拉通路。
因此,这种方法并不能完全解决格尼斯堡七桥问题。
2.基于网络流的解法基于网络流的解法是一种更高效、更准确的方法。
它基于最大流最小割定理:如果一个网络中所有源点到汇点的路径都满流,则该网络存在一组最大流,并且这组最大流等于所有源点到汇点路径上边权之和。
通过构建网络模型,并计算每个节点之间的容量和费用,可以求出从任意一个节点出发经过每座桥恰好一次回到原地所需的最小费用和路径。
具体步骤如下:(1)将城市中的桥和岛屿抽象成节点,将桥连接岛屿的关系抽象成边。
(2)对于每个节点i,设其入度为diin,出度为diout,则其容量为min(diin,diout)。
容量表示从该节点出发经过该边的最大流量。
(3)对于每条边(i,j),其费用为1。
哥尼斯堡七桥问题与图论

1736年29《哥尼斯堡的七座桥》的论文,创了数学的一个新的分支—一、哥尼斯堡七桥问题哥尼斯堡在俄罗斯境内,现称为加里宁格勒.生和培养过许多伟大人物.格尔河,横贯城中,如图1所示.流,一条称为新河,一条主流,的商业中心.区、北区、东区和南区.桥,两支流上.这一别致的桥群,图1早在18世纪,散步中走过每座桥,发点?”走遍这七座桥共有A77=7!=验,谈何容易.那么在这5040而形成了著名的图2欧拉请他帮助解决这个他似乎看到其中.经过一年的研究,29岁的并于1736年向彼得堡科哥尼斯堡的七座桥》的论文.C(岛区)、A(南区);七座桥看成这四个点、6、7七个数字表示,如图3所示.“一笔画”问题:否能一笔不.布勒格尔河模型蔡思明58遍历的路径称作欧拉路径(一个环或者一条链),如果路径闭合(一个圈),则称为欧拉回路.图论中的欧拉定理(一笔画定理)要分有向图(边有特定方向的图)与无向图(边没有特定方向的图)两种情况进行讨论.1.无向图的情况定理:连通无向图G有欧拉路径的充要条件为:G中奇度顶点(即与其相连的边数目为奇数的顶点)有0个或者2个.证明:必要性.如果图能够被一笔画成,那么对每个顶点,考虑路径中“进入”它的边数与“离开”它的边数(注意前提是无向图,所以我们不能称其为“入边”和“出边”).很显然这两个值要么相同(说明该顶点度数为偶),要么相差1(说明该顶点度数为奇).也就是说,如果欧拉路径不是回路,奇度顶点就有2个,即路径的起点和终点;如果是欧拉回路,起点与终点重合,则不存在奇度顶点.必要性得证.证明:充分性.如果图中没有奇度顶点,那么在G中随机取一个顶点v0出发,尝试构造一条回路c0.如果c0就是原路,则结束;如果不是,那么由于图是连通的,c0和图的剩余部分必然存在某公共顶点v1,从v2出发重复尝试构造回路,最终可将整张图分割为多个回路.由于两条相连的回路可以视为一条回路,所以该图必存在欧拉回路.如果图中有2个奇度顶点u和v,那么若是加一条边将u和v连接起来的话,就得到一个没有奇度顶点的连通图,由上文可知该图必存在欧拉回路,去掉这条新加的边,就是一条以u和v为起终点的欧拉路径.充分性得证.可知,哥尼斯堡七桥问题中的图有4个奇度顶点(1个度数为5,3个度数为3),所以不存在欧拉路径.2.有向图的情况定理:底图连通的有向图G有欧拉路径的充要条件为:G的所有顶点入度和出度都相等;或者只有两个顶点的入度和出度不相等,且其中一个顶点的出度与入度之差为1,另一个顶点的入度与出度之差为1.显然,可以通过与无向图情况相似的思路来证明,过程略.当时的数学界起初并未对欧拉解决七桥问题的意义有足够的认识,甚至有些人仅仅当其为一个数学游戏.图论这一数学分支诞生后并未得到很好的发展,直到200年后的1936年,匈牙利数学家科尼希出版了《有限图与无限图理论》,此为图论的第一部专著,其总结了进200年来有关图论的成果,这是图论发展的第一座里程碑.此后,图论进入发展与突破的阶段,又经过了半个多世纪的发展,现已成为数学科学的一个独立的重要分支.图论原是组合数学中的一个重要课题.我们用点表示事物,用连接点的边表示事物间的联系,便可得到图论中的图.图论为研究任何一类离散事物的关系结构提供了一种框架.图论中的理论已应用于经济学、心理学、社会学、遗传学、运筹学、逻辑学、语言学计算机科学等诸多领域.由于现代科学尤其是大型计算机的迅猛发展,使得图论大有用武之地,无论是数学、物理、化学、地理、生物等基础科学,还是信息、交通、战争、经济乃至社会科学的众多问题,都可以运用图论方法予以解决.当然,图论也是计算机科学的基础学科之一.值得一提的是,欧拉对七桥问题的研究,后演变成多面体理论,得到了著名的欧拉公式V+F=E+2,欧拉公式是拓扑学的第一个定理.哥尼斯堡的七座桥如今只剩下三座,一条新的跨河大桥已经建成,它完全跨过河心岛——内福夫岛,导游们仍向游客讲述哥尼斯堡桥的故事,有的导游甚至仍称“七桥问题”没有被解决,留给游客以遐想.虽然七座哥尼斯堡桥成了历史,但是“七桥问题”留下的“遗产”不像这些桥那样容易破坏,欧拉卓越的解答方式被永载史册.60。
哥尼斯堡七桥问题[欧拉图]
![哥尼斯堡七桥问题[欧拉图]](https://img.taocdn.com/s3/m/bc5c022cbdd126fff705cc1755270722192e59b0.png)
哥尼斯堡七桥问题[欧拉图]⼀、历史背景1736年,年仅29岁的数学家欧拉来到普鲁⼠的古城哥尼斯堡(哲学家康德的故乡,今俄罗斯加⾥宁格勒)。
普瑞格尔河正好从市中⼼流过,河中⼼有两座⼩岛,岛和两岸之间建筑有七座古桥。
欧拉发现当地居民有⼀项消遣活动,就是试图每座桥恰好⾛过⼀遍并回到原出发点,但从来没⼈成功过。
欧拉证明了这种⾛法是不可能的。
现在看来,欧拉的证明过程⾮常简单,但他对七桥问题的抽象和论证思想,开创了⼀个新的学科:图论(Graph)。
如今,⽆论是数学、物理、化学、天⽂、地理、⽣物等基础科学,还是信息、交通、经济乃⾄社会科学的众多问题,都可以应⽤图论⽅法予以解决。
图论还是计算机科学的数据结构和算法中最重要的框架(没有之⼀)。
⾸先能想到的证明⽅法是把⾛七座桥的⾛法都列出来,⼀个⼀个的试验,但七座桥的所有⾛法共⽤7\!=5040种,逐⼀试验将是很⼤的⼯作量。
欧拉作为数学家,当然没那样想。
欧拉把两座岛和河两岸抽象成顶点,每⼀座桥抽象成连接顶点的⼀条边,那么哥尼斯堡的七座桥就抽象成下⾯的图:Processing math: 100%假设每座桥都恰好⾛过⼀次,那么对于A、B、C、D四个顶点中的每⼀个顶点,需要从某条边进⼊,同时从另⼀条边离开。
进⼊和离开顶点的次数是相同的,即每个顶点有多少条进⼊的边,就有多少条出去的边,也就是说,每个顶点相连的边是成对出现的,即每个顶点的相连边的数量必须是偶数。
⽽上图中A、C、D四个顶点的相连边都是3,顶点B的相连边为5,都为奇数。
因此,这个图⽆法从⼀个顶点出发,遍历每条边各⼀次。
欧拉的证明与其说是数学证明,还不如看作是⼀个逻辑证明。
⼀个曾难住那么多⼈的问题,竟然是这样⼀个简单的出⼈意料的推理,还开创了⼀个新的学科。
欧拉⾮常巧妙的把⼀个实际问题抽象成⼀个合适的数学模型,这种研究⽅法就是我们应该掌握的数学模型⽅法。
这并不需要运⽤多么深奥的理论,但能想到这⼀点,却是解决问题的关键。
哥尼斯堡7桥问题

3
4
1
5 24 6
4 7 5
4
6
7
2
2
命题:“任何一笔画问题,要么没有奇点,要么有两 个
奇点;”(奇点—通过点的曲线为奇数条; 偶点—通过点的曲线为偶数条;)
重要意义:拓扑学和现代图论的发端
陆 地
3
1
3
4
1
岛 2 5
陆 地
3
1
4 3
4
1
2 4 5
7
6 7 半岛2
2
6
第二步简化:
①岛、半岛、陆地可以简化为4个点;7座桥可以简化为7条线;
②这样就可以抽象为数学问题:点与线的连接问题; ③“哥尼斯堡7桥问题”—“一笔画问题”;
答案:不可能(1735年结论,1736年发表论文)
3
1
3
1
1
2
3
哥尼斯堡7桥问题
• 时间:18世纪 • 地点:东普鲁士的哥尼斯堡地区,有一条布勒哥尔河, 新河与旧河汇合而成。河上有7条大桥,中心有一个克 奈劳福岛,有一个哥尼斯堡大学;
陆 地 问题:学生提出走过这7座 桥,能否不重复,又不 漏 掉?即哥尼斯堡7桥问题.
3 岛 4 7
1
3
1
2
陆 地
4
5
6
半岛2
欧拉的思路:①往返的问题—就是陆地与桥的连接问题;—简 化为数学问题; ②第一步简化,如图
哥尼斯堡七桥问题

现在已发展成为研究连续性现象的数学分支。
拓扑学应用实例
前面所提的哥尼斯堡七桥问题、四色问题? 左手套能否在空间掉转位置后变成右手套? 一条车胎能否从里朝外的把他翻转过来? 一只有把的茶杯与救生圈更相似,还是与花瓶更相
互相衔接的两两不同的一串“弧”称为“路”。路中弧的端 点称为路的“顶点”。如果起点与终点相同称为“闭路”。 如果闭路的顶点又不相同,称为“圈”。如下所示:
路
闭路
圈
网络与一笔画问题
于是我们可以给出一笔画的理论叙述。
“一笔画”问题相当于给定一个网络。问: “有没有可能把所有的弧排成一条路”。
如果一个网络的全部弧可以排成一条路,那 么我们称这个网络为一个一笔画。
纸圈,然后只允许用一种颜色,在纸圈上的一面涂抹,最后 把整个纸圈全部抹成一种颜色,不留下任何空白。 这个纸圈应该怎样粘? 如果是纸条的首尾相粘做成的纸圈有两个面,势必要涂完一 个面再重新涂另一个面,不符合涂抹的要求。 能不能做成只有一个面、一条封闭曲线做边界的纸圈?
莫比乌斯带的发现
对于这样一个看来十分简单的问题,数百年间,曾有许多科 学家进行了认真研究,结果都没有成功。后来,德国的数学 家莫比乌斯对此发生了浓厚兴趣,他长时间专心思索、试验, 也毫无结果。
当地的市民正从事一项非常有趣的消遣活动。这项有趣的消 遣活动是在星期六作一次走过所有七座桥的散步,每座桥只 能经过一次而多人对此很感兴趣,纷纷进行试验,但在相 当长的时间里,始终未能解决。
而利用普通数学知识,每座桥均走一次,那这七座桥所有的 走法一共有5040种,而这么多情况,要一一试验,这将会是 很大的工作量。
组合数学-七桥

组合数学
葛勇
哥尼斯堡七桥问题
在哥尼斯堡有七座桥将普莱格尔河中的两个 岛及岛与河起点。
哥尼斯堡七桥问题
• 欧拉为了解决这个问题,采用了建立数学模型的 方法。他将每一块陆地用一个点来代替,将每一 座桥用连接相应两点的一条线来代替,从而得到 一个有四个“点”,七条“线”的“图”。问题 成为从任一点出发一笔画出七条线再回到起点。 欧拉考察了一般一笔画的结构特点,给出了一笔 画的一个判定法则:这个图是连通的,且每个点 都与偶数线相关联,将这个判定法则应用于七桥 问题,得到了“不可能走通”的结果,不但彻底 解决了这个问题,而且开创了图论研究的先河。
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
欧拉
问题抽象
岸,岛 点
桥线
实际问题
一笔画问题
“一笔画”是一个 有趣的数学问题,那么 什么样的图形可以一笔 画成呢?有没有什么规 律可循呢?
问题内容
“一笔画”是指笔不离开纸,而且每条 线都只画一次不准重复而画成的图形。
有奇数条边相连的点叫奇点,如:
有偶数条边相连的点叫偶点,如: Nhomakorabea欧拉一笔画的三条结论
当一个图形只有偶点时可以一笔画; 当图形只有2个奇点的时候,也可以一笔画,但
是只能以这两个奇点作为起点和终点; 当图形的奇点数大于2个的时候就不能一笔画了。
读读欧拉,他是我们大家的老师。 ——拉普拉斯
1736年,著名数学家欧拉证明了这个问题的不可能性。
岸,岛 点
桥线
点号 A B C D
边数 3 5 3 3
哥尼斯堡七桥(一笔画)问题
7(2)班:张宸志
故事发生在18世纪的哥尼斯堡城,流经那里的一条 河中有两个小岛,还有七座桥把这两个小岛与河岸联 系起来。
那里风景优美,游人众多,在这美丽的地方, 人们议论着一个有趣的问题:一个游人怎样才能 不重复的一次性走完这七座桥呢?
1736年,29岁的著名数学 家欧拉向圣彼得堡科学院递交 了《哥尼斯堡的七座桥》的论 文,证明了这个问题的不可能 性。在解答问题的同时,开创 了数学的一个分支—图论和几 何拓扑,也由此展开了数学史 上的新历程。
奇点 奇点 奇点 奇点
所以,根据定理
三可知:此图形无法 一笔画。